What is the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ife
The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ife is a legal document used to transfer ownership of property between spouses. This type of deed does not guarantee that the property is free of liens or other claims, but it allows one spouse to convey their interest in the property to the other. It is commonly used in situations such as divorce, marriage, or when one spouse wishes to add the other to the property title. This deed is particularly relevant in Colorado, where specific state laws govern property transfers between married individuals.
Steps to Complete the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ife
Completing the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ife involves several important steps:
- Obtain the correct form, which can be found through legal resources or online platforms.
- Fill in the names of both spouses, ensuring accuracy in spelling and order.
- Provide a legal description of the property being transferred, which can usually be found on the current deed or property tax records.
- Sign the deed in the presence of a notary public to ensure its legality.
- File the completed deed with the appropriate county clerk and recorder's office where the property is located.
Legal Use of the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ife
The legal use of the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ife is primarily to transfer property rights between spouses without the need for a warranty. This deed is particularly useful in various scenarios, such as during a marriage, divorce, or when one spouse wishes to simplify the ownership structure of a property. It is important to note that while this deed transfers ownership, it does not protect against claims from creditors or other parties, making it essential for spouses to understand the implications of using a quitclaim deed.
Key Elements of the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ife
Several key elements must be included in the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ife to ensure its validity:
- Names of both spouses as grantor and grantee.
- A clear legal description of the property being transferred.
- The date of execution.
- Signatures of both spouses, along with a notary acknowledgment.
State-Specific Rules for the Colorado Quitclaim Deed Individual To Husband And Wife
In Colorado, specific rules apply to the execution and filing of a quitclaim deed. The deed must be signed in front of a notary public to be legally binding. Additionally, it must be filed with the county clerk and recorder's office where the property is located. Each county may have its own requirements regarding filing fees and additional documentation, so it is advisable to check with local authorities before submission.
